Position Summary

As a Minor League Performance Dietitian, you will be responsible for providing nutrition support to players across the Miami Marlins’ minor league affiliates. This role involves implementing evidence-based nutrition strategies to optimize performance, recovery, and overall health. You will work closely with players, coaches, and support staff to ensure nutritional needs are met. Strong communication skills, adaptability, and an evidence-based approach to performance nutrition are essential for success in this position. The ability to think on your feet and make quick decisions will be key to success.

 

Essential Functions

  • Develop and implement individualized nutrition plans for minor league players.
  • Educate players and coaching staff on proper nutrition strategies for performance, recovery, and overall health.
  • Conduct body composition assessments and monitor hydration status.
  • Provide guidance on pre-game, post-game, and travel nutrition strategies.
  • Coordinate meal planning and supplementation recommendations in collaboration with team chefs and performance staff.
  • Ensure compliance with MLB nutrition guidelines and team policies.
  • Track and assess players’ nutritional intake and progress throughout the season.
  • Collaborate with strength and conditioning, medical, and performance staff to integrate nutrition into the overall player development program.
  • Stay up to date with the latest sports nutrition research and apply evidence-based practices.
  • Perform sweat sodium testing using a variety of different methods
  • Perform body composition testing on athletes periodically throughout the year

Skill Requirements

  • Strong knowledge of sports nutrition principles and evidence-based dietary strategies.
  • Ability to assess and address individual nutrition needs for athletes.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ills to effectively educate and collaborate with athletes, coaches, and staff.
  • Proficiency in tracking and analyzing nutrition data.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ment.
  • Detail-oriented and organized approach to managing multiple tasks.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and adapt to changing schedules.

Education & Experience Guidelines

  • Bachelor’s degree in Nutrition, Dietetics, Exercise Science, or a related field required.
  • Registered Dietitian (RD) credential required. RD Eligible could be considered.
  • CSSD (Certified Specialist in Sports Dietetics) preferred.
  • Minimum of 1-3 years of experience in sports nutrition, preferably in professional or collegiate sports.
  • Experience working with baseball athletes is a plus.

Work Environment

  • Ability to travel frequently between minor league affiliates.
  • Willingness to work evenings, weekends, and holidays as required.
  • Ability to stand for extended periods and conduct hands-on nutrition activities.
